在日常使用Mac的过程中,许多用户会通过VPN(虚拟私人网络)访问特定资源、保护隐私或绕过地理限制,当不再需要使用VPN时,正确关闭连接至关重要——不仅关乎网络性能,还可能涉及数据安全与隐私保护,本文将为你详细介绍如何在Mac上彻底关闭VPN连接,涵盖图形界面操作、终端命令以及常见问题排查,确保你轻松掌控网络状态。
最直观的方式是通过系统设置关闭,打开“系统设置”(macOS Ventura及更新版本)或“系统偏好设置”(旧版本),点击左侧边栏中的“网络”,然后在右侧找到当前正在使用的VPN服务(如OpenVPN、Cisco AnyConnect或自定义配置),选中该服务后,点击下方的“断开”按钮即可立即终止连接,如果需要永久移除该配置,可按住Option键并点击“-”号删除该服务条目,此方法适用于大多数标准VPN客户端,且操作简单,适合新手用户。
若图形界面无法断开(例如连接卡死或无响应),可以尝试使用终端命令,打开“终端”(位于应用程序 > 实用工具),输入以下命令查看当前活动的网络接口:
networksetup -listallhardwareports
该命令会列出所有网络设备,包括Wi-Fi、以太网和VPN接口(通常标记为“PPP”或“Tunnel”),找到你的VPN接口名称后,执行如下命令强制断开:
sudo networksetup -setvpngateway "VPN Interface Name" ""
注意:将“VPN Interface Name”替换为实际接口名(如“en0”或“utun0”),最后的空字符串表示清除网关设置,从而中断连接,若需完全禁用该接口,还可使用:
sudo networksetup -setvpngateway "Interface Name" "disable"
某些企业级或第三方VPN软件(如ExpressVPN、NordVPN)可能自带独立管理工具,建议检查其应用菜单中的“断开”选项,或在任务栏右上角点击图标直接退出,这类工具通常提供更精细的控制,如自动重连、协议切换等,但务必确认其是否仍在后台运行——可通过“活动监视器”查看进程,若有残留进程可强制退出。
常见问题排查:
- 断开后仍无法上网:可能是DNS缓存导致,执行
sudo dscacheutil -flushcache清除缓存。 - 连接未完全停止:使用
ifconfig命令检查是否有活跃的tunnel接口(如utun0),若有则用sudo ifconfig utun0 down关闭。 - 权限错误:终端命令需管理员权限,请确保输入正确的密码。
无论是临时断开还是永久移除,掌握多种方法能让你在网络管理中游刃有余,关闭VPN后应立即验证网络状态——打开浏览器访问网站,或使用 ping 8.8.8.8 测试连通性,确保一切恢复正常,这样不仅能提升效率,更能保障你的数字安全。

VPN加速器|半仙VPN加速器-免费VPN梯子首选半仙VPN

